This Opportunity We are seeking a highly motivated Senior Scientist to join the Translational Immunology group within the Infectious Disease Therapeutic Area in Gaithersburg, MD. This group bridges pre‑clinical development and early clinical trials, generating the mechanistic and translational insights needed to guide next‑generation vaccines and immune therapies across cancer vaccines and chronic viral disease. This is a primary bench‑based role for an expert immunologist who can do more than execute experiments. We are looking for a scientist with deep technical expertise, especially in flow cytometry, who can independently drive projects, generate high‑quality mechanistic data, and work effectively across a matrixed environment to move programs forward. The successful candidate will help shape translational strategy while remaining closely connected to the experimental work. Main Duties and Responsibilities Design and execute translational immunology studies to evaluate cellular immune responses and define mechanisms linked to therapeutic activity and efficacy. Lead the development, optimization, and application of multi‑color flow cytometry assays, including panel design, staining strategy, controls, compensation, troubleshooting, and data interpretation. Develop and implement functional cell‑based assays to evaluate mechanisms of action, including T cell activation, cytotoxicity, cytokine production, proliferation, and related immune readouts. Independently drive scientific questions and project execution, identifying priorities, interpreting results, and proposing next steps with a strong sense of ownership. Partner effectively across a matrixed research environment, working with discovery, translational, oncology, virology, clinical, and computational colleagues to align stakeholders and advance programs. Communicate findings and recommendations clearly in team meetings, governance discussions, and scientific presentations. Essential Requirements PhD in Immunology or a related scientific discipline, with 5+ years of relevant experience in translational immunology, oncology, infectious disease, or vaccinology. Deep expertise in cellular immunology and a strong track record of scientific achievement through publications, applied research, and mechanistic investigation. Extensive hands‑on experience with multi‑color flow cytometry, including panel design, assay optimization, execution, troubleshooting, and rigorous data analysis. Strong experience developing and applying cell‑based functional immune assays. Solid understanding of immunology in oncology, infectious disease, or chronic viral infection. Demonstrated ability to independently drive projects and contribute strategically, not solely as experimental support. Strong collaboration and stakeholder management skills, with success working across cross‑functional teams in a matrixed environment. Desirable Requirements Deep understanding of tumor biology, immuno‑oncology techniques, and experimental model systems. Experience with single‑cell approaches such as scRNA‑seq, CITE‑seq, or ATAC‑seq is a plus, but not required.
